DONATION OF BOOKS TO SCHOOLS

We realized that poorer schools in our area were in dire need of books.
Thanks to "Activated Ministries" in the USA
 who donated the books, we distributed 44 sets of books. Each book was full of stories with a lesson.
We had to summit the books for approval by the local department  of education and after reading them, they said that the books were some of the best they had ever seen to teach children the real values of life.

MARATHON YACOPINI




The car dealership Yacopini Motors organized a marathon called "the 80 Challenges of Yacopini". 80 teams of 3 people participate. Each team must include a person physically challenged.
We were asked to help out with the orientation, pointing the teams to the right direction when they came to a crossroad and we distributed water and gaterade.
To enter the  marathon, each team had to bring stapled food. The food was then donated to our soup kitchen Angeles Guardianes.

GRAPE HARVEST AT THE AIRPORT





More than 4000 people came to see the annual concert organized by the local chapter of the Food Bank. Mendoza Vision International was invited to participate in the collect of food, by being the ushers.


The entry to the event was simply to bring a bag of non perishable food.

DONATION OF EDUCATIONAL BOOKS TO CONIN

Activated Ministries gave us some educational books to distribute in different institutions and schools


For Christmas 2007, the first institution to receive these books was the Foundation CONIN.


CONIN feeds and provides basic needs to hundred of under or malnourished children to improve their chances of getting a head start in life.

In some pictures we see our volunteer Joanna with Doctor Albino; founder and president of CONIN; receiving the books.


The young volunteers of MVI sung some Christmas Carols and we gave 8 sets of 4 books for their library.

CHRISTMAS FOR THE ÁNGELES GUARDIANES CHILDREN

On Saturday December 8th, the local Transport Company MAIPÚ S.A. provided a city bus to bring the children of the Soup Kitchen Ángeles Guardianes to our center for about 4 hours to celebrate Christmas and New Year with us.


Thanks to the generous help of many, the children received toys, Tshirts, books and other little things to make each one feel special.









They played Volley ball, Soccer and swam a whole lot. They also enjoyed a delicious Chicken Salad sandwiches and cake.
